Venue Questions

Will our Wedding be the only one on the day?

YES! You are guaranteed to be the only wedding taking place with us at Essendon. The Clubhouse will remain open for golfers and public on the day but you will have a separate entrance, restrooms and bar throughout the whole day and evening to ensure complete privacy for you and your guests.

Do you allow confetti to be thrown? 

We do allow confetti to be thrown outside but must be biodegradable.

Are Candles permitted?

Candles are permitted, They must be contained within a suitable candle holder twice the size of the candle to ensure no open flames. 

Do you have chair covers that we can use? Can we hire Chivari chairs?

We can quote for chair covers and sashes, we use a company who has designed linen covers to fit both sizes of Essendon chairs and we are happy to arrange these for you. Please note that if you are having your ceremony with us we use different chairs in the Upper Barn to what is used for your wedding breakfast in the Lower Barn.

We can hire you Chivari chairs, and will place our lower barn chairs into storage if you chose to hire.

Is Car parking available to my guests?

Yes, your guests are welcome to park in our main car park and leave cars overnight to collect the following morning (Before 12noon) if they are staying nearby.

Do you allow fireworks display?

Yes. They must be booked through our approved and certified firework company and must take place before 10pm.

Who will be looking after us on the day?

You will have a dedicated team looking after you from start to finish. Two function managers will be responsible for the delivery on the day, one manager to look after your morning set-up and arrival and the second to see your party through to the end. Your assigned a wedding planner upon booking and they will take you through all the planning process and be on site on the wedding day for your formal duties including ceremony (if on site) reception & wedding breakfast, speeches, cake cutting and 1st Dance.

Do we have to use your recommended suppliers?

We do not require you to use any of our recommended suppliers; however they all work closely with Essendon and know the venue well. If you are using a DJ/Band who has not worked with us before we simply ask to see a copy of their public liability insurance.

Do you have accommodation onsite?

Yes we do! We have a beautiful newly refurbished farmhouse cottage available to hire with 4 bedroom’s sleeping up to 9 guests. Our brochure provides all the information you need.

Room Questions

Is there a dressing room available for the Bride & Bridesmaids to prepare in the morning?

Yes. The Maple Suite is available to book for morning preparations and can then be used later on in your day also. The hire charge for this suite is £250.00 and our ladies / gents changing rooms can be used for shower facilities if required.

When can we have access to the Wedding Breakfast room to set up?

The Barn will be available on the day of your wedding from 7.30am. 

Will the evening reception be taking place in the same room? If so when can my evening entertainment set up?

Your Band/DJ can set up in the morning if you don’t mind their set being on show throughout the Wedding Breakfast. Alternatively we can leave a 45minute turnaround period after the meal to prepare for the evening event. They can use this time to set up if they wish.

Is there a quieter area for older guests to get away from the DJ/Band?

Yes. The Upper Barn can be set with smaller round tables and chairs should any guests wish to enjoy a quieter area on the night. You can also hire our Conservatory for additional space if you would like – the hire charge of this suite is £250.00

What are your maximum capacities?

We can accommodate up to 130 guests for your ceremony and sit down meal. We can then accommodate up to 250 for your evening reception.

We can accommodate more daytime guests if you chose to split the seating on 2 levels for the meal, this would allow up to 180 for the day.

How many guests are seated per table?

Our 6ft round tables can seat up to 12 people. We recommend between 8 – 10 guests per table. We do have smaller round tables also available should you have tables of 5 – 7 guests. 

Catering Questions

Do you allow outside caterers?

We do not allow outside catering at the property. Your Wedding Cake is an exception to this; however this cannot be used as your dessert.

Do you provide a set menu for all our guests?

Yes. You will need to select one starter, one main course and one dessert for all your guests. Additional courses can be added such as sorbet / cheese course etc… We can then cater for vegetarian or any other dietary requirements with alternative dishes if required.

We also offer a pre-order menu where you can select 2x starters 3x mains (inc a vegetarian option) and 2x desserts – this type of menu option involves you getting pre-orders from each of your guests prior to the wedding day and returning a spreadsheet to us with the details.

Do you offer a children’s menu?

Yes. We can offer a children’s menu at £20.00 per person or, for older children, we can provide a half portion of the adult meal for half the price.

Do we have to serve tea and coffee at the end of the meal?

You do not have to order tea and coffee for all of your guests however, we recommend that a buffet style tea and coffee service is offered in the Upper Barn in order to allow a short period of time to turn your room around for your evening reception.

Do you offer menu tastings?

Yes. You will be invited for your menu tasting prior to your final details meeting. You will be able to choose one starter, one main course and one dessert each to try. You are welcome to bring along family or friends to the tasting however, if they would like to try additional dishes they will be chargeable.

Do you include a Cake Stand & Knife if required?

We do offer a cake stand along with a knife if needed.

How many drinks shall we allocate for our drinks reception?

We require you to cater for a minimum of 2 drinks per person for your reception drinks – we find this is a good allocation for this period of time. You are welcome to cater for more than two drinks if you would prefer.

How many bottles of wine are allocated for during the meal?

We recommend half a bottle per person for your wedding meal.

Will water be served with our wedding breakfast?

We can provide complimentary bottles of still & sparkling tap water on each table replenished as and when necessary. 

What time does your license for the bar and music end?

Our license for your private bar and entertainment ends at midnight. There is the option to extend the license until 1am for an extra charge of £250.00

Can we bring our own drinks for the day?

Corkage is permitted and is charged at £25.00 per bottle for wine and £30.00 per bottle for Champagne.
